The second year of the program deepens students’ expertise in digital experience design, strategic marketing, and creative communication. Semester 3 focuses on user-centric thinking and digital branding tools with courses like UI/UX for Digital Experience, Design Thinking, and AI Tools for Brand Builders (featuring Canva, Figma, and Trello). Students also gain technical and strategic skills in SEO and SEM Strategy, Marketing Research, and Copywriting & Content Creation, equipping them to craft performance-driven content and campaigns. In Semester 4, the emphasis shifts toward storytelling, public perception, and advanced business readiness with modules such as PR and Corporate Communication, Social Media Marketing, and Foundation of Ad Film Making. Courses like Behavioural Science and Business Strategy for Industry 5.0 provide critical insights into consumer psychology and future-ready business models, while Creative Suites Foundation and Life Skills in Business and Beyond ensure students are both creatively empowered and professionally resilient.
The fourth year of the program is focused on professional readiness, global perspective, and research-driven learning, serving as the bridge between academic mastery and real-world application. In Semester 7, students explore International Business & Global Perception, gaining insight into cross-border branding and market dynamics. Simultaneously, they begin their Dissertation Research and work on Portfolio Development & Career Readiness, aligning their skills with industry expectations. A structured Internship provides hands-on exposure and practical experience in the field. Semester 8 continues this trajectory with a focus on Sustainability in Business, reinforcing the importance of ethical and future-forward strategies. Students finalize their dissertation, refine their professional portfolios, and complete their internships, graduating with a strong blend of strategic thinking, global awareness, and industry experience.

Online Aptitude Test
The Online Aptitude Test, is a comprehensive test designed to assess the skills of aspiring candidates seeking admission to the program. The exam consists of five distinct sections: Quantitative Reasoning, Verbal Reasoning, Logical Reasoning, Business Communication and Speaking & Writing Skills, which together carry a total weightage of 80% in the entrance exam evaluation.

Stage 2
Personal Interview
The interview plays a crucial role in the selection process, carrying a weightage of 20% alongside the online aptitude test. This interview provides an opportunity for candidates to showcase their personal qualities, communication skills, and passion. It allows the selection panel to assess the candidate’s ability to articulate ideas clearly, demonstrate problem-solving capabilities, and exhibit a genuine interest in the subject.
